我已经坚持了一段时间...我得到了
System.ArgumentNullException:值不能为null。 参数名称:connectionString
在我的项目中。我从Web尝试了多种解决方案,但无法修复此错误。 我的上下文代码:
public SayITContext(IConfigurationRoot config)
{
_config = config;
}
protected override void OnConfiguring(DbContextOptionsBuilder optionsBuilder)
{
optionsBuilder.UseSqlServer(_config.GetConnectionString("DefaultConnection"));
}
和我的应用设置:
"ConnectionStrings": {
"DefaultConnection": "connnString"
},
"Logging": {
"LogLevel": {
"Default": "Warning"
}
},
"AllowedHosts": "*"
}